239 in Roman Numerals

The number 239 written in Roman numerals is CCXXXIX.

239
=
CCXXXIX

How CCXXXIX is built:

CC= 200
XX= 20
X= 10
IX= 9
CCXXXIX= 239

How do you write 239 in Roman numerals?
To write 239 in Roman numerals, identify the largest Roman symbols that fit: 200 = CC, 20 = XX, 10 = X, 9 = IX. Write them left to right: CCXXXIX.

What is the range of Roman numerals?
Standard Roman numerals cover 1 to 3,999 (I to MMMCMXCIX). Numbers outside this range cannot be represented with the classic seven symbols: I, V, X, L, C, D, M.
